Wiregrass Georgia Technical College Esthetics Instructor (FT-Extended Day VLD) in Valdosta, Georgia
[]{#docs-internal-guid-6724afbe-7fff-829b-24e8-3180876c7bab}
Under general supervision, will provide instruction to students in afternoon and evening Esthetics courses. Demonstrates the use of appropriate teaching techniques. Demonstrates ability to order products and maintain appropriate inventory. Demonstrates the effective use of oral and written communication skills. Demonstrates knowledge of current safety/sanitation procedures in the field. Demonstrates the use of appropriate testing and grading procedures including proper maintenance of grade books and any other appropriate record-keeping required. Follow approved course syllabus. Completes all reports, records and invoices in a timely manner and maintains an accurate inventory of all assigned properties. The successful candidate will also have excellent interpersonal and teamwork skills.

MINIMUM QUALIFICATIONS
Current unencumbered Master Cosmetology license
or
Esthetician license in Georgia and One (1) year in field Esthetics experience.
[ ]{#docs-internal-guid-6724afbe-7fff-829b-24e8-3180876c7bab}
PREFERRED QUALIFICATIONS
In addition to meeting all other minimum qualifications, the highly desired candidate will possess one or more of the following: Esthetics License in the State of Georgia with at least four (4) years or more of experience in-field.
[ ]{#docs-internal-guid-6724afbe-7fff-829b-24e8-3180876c7bab}
SALARY/BENEFITS
Salary is $55,000/yr.. This position is full-time and includes standard State of GA benefits such as leave accrual, options for health and other supplemental benefits, and retirement. This position may qualify the successful candidate for the Public Service Loan Forgiveness Program
